Ingredients:

  • 1 tablespoon green tea rubs (a mixture of green tea leaves, sugar, and spices)
  • 2 cups fresh mulberries (or frozen and thawed)
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 cup whole milk
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1/4 cup cornstarch
  • 1/4 cup water
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 cup chopped fresh mint leaves, for garnish
  • Optional: 1/4 cup crumbled cookies or graham crackers, for a crunchy base

Instructions:

Prepare the Green Tea Rubs:

  • Combine the green tea leaves, sugar, and spices in a small bowl to create the green tea rubs. This mixture will be used to add a unique flavor to the pudding.

Prepare the Mulberries:

  • Rinse the fresh mulberries and set aside. If using frozen mulberries, thaw and drain any excess liquid.

Make the Pudding Base:

  • In a medium saucepan, combine the granulated sugar, whole milk, heavy cream, and salt. Stir over medium heat until the mixture is warm but not boiling.
  • In a small bowl, mix the cornstarch with water to form a smooth slurry. Gradually whisk the cornstarch mixture into the milk mixture in the saucepan.

Cook the Pudding:

  • Continue to cook the pudding mixture over medium heat, stirring constantly, until it thickens and reaches a pudding-like consistency, about 5-7 minutes.
  • Remove the saucepan from the heat and stir in the vanilla extract and 1 tablespoon of the green tea rubs. Mix well to combine.

Assemble the Pudding:

  • If using a crunchy base, spread the crumbled cookies or graham crackers evenly in individual serving dishes or a large pudding bowl.
  • Spoon the warm pudding over the cookie base (if using) or directly into the serving dishes. Arrange the fresh mulberries on top of the pudding.

Chill the Pudding:

  • 9Cover the pudding with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 2 hours, or until set and chilled.

Serve:

  • Remove the pudding from the refrigerator and garnish with chopped fresh mint leaves. Serve the Mulberry Pudding cold, enjoying the combination of the creamy pudding, tangy mulberries, and the subtle hint of green tea from the rubs.
